Martin Leitritz is a scholar working on Ophthalmology,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Martin Leitritz has authored 41 papers receiving a total of 597 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 25 papers in Ophthalmology, 21 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and 5 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in Martin Leitritz's work include Glaucoma and retinal disorders (13 papers), Retinal Diseases and Treatments (12 papers) and Retinal and Macular Surgery (8 papers). Martin Leitritz is often cited by papers focused on Glaucoma and retinal disorders (13 papers), Retinal Diseases and Treatments (12 papers) and Retinal and Macular Surgery (8 papers). Martin Leitritz coll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Switzerland and United Kingdom. Martin Leitritz's co-authors include Focke Ziemssen, Karl Ulrich Bartz‐Schmidt, Faik Gelişken, Peter Szurman, Bogomil Voykov, Gesine B. Jaissle, Stephen Schroeder, Christof Burgstahler, Manfred Wehrmann and Axel Kuettner and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Investigative Ophthalmology & Visual Science and British Journal of Ophthalmology.
